Operation System

Linux is the most common choice for supercomputer cluster. Many of the cluster computing tools were developed under Linux and many compilers that run on it.
Or, you could select ManualEnds Remote Distribution Server program (RDS) to build Supercomputer Cluster System under Windows base OS.

Software Application & Management

ManualEnds Technology provides several high-productivity deployment and management tool softwares that perform the following tasks remotely:
Capture an OS image (along with any additional software installed).
Deploy a previously captured OS image to multiple new target systems.
Re-deploy another OS image
Configure the target systems with user and network settings at the end of deployment.
Set up hardware through integrating related configuration utilities.
